✓ VerifiedBoeing reported first-quarter revenue up 14% to $22.2 billion on 143 commercial deliveries, with core loss per share narrowing to $0.20 and total backlog reaching a record $695 billion.
Filed Apr 22, 2026 · 07:40 ET
Summary
- Revenue increased to $22.2 billion, up 14%, primarily reflecting 143 commercial deliveries.
- GAAP loss per share was $0.11 and core loss per share $0.20, against $0.16 and $0.49 a year earlier.
- Operating cash flow was negative $179 million with free cash flow of negative $1.5 billion.
- Total backlog grew to a record $695 billion including over 6,100 commercial airplanes, with all three segments at records.
